Antivirus software uses several methods to identify and remove malicious threats. It relies on virus definitions—databases of known malware signatures—to scan your system. When a file matches a signature, it's flagged and quarantined. Modern antivirus tools also use heuristic analysis and behavior monitoring to catch new, unknown threats.
